

217: Leading with Fearless Authenticity with Africa Brooke
Africa Brooke is a globally recognized consultant, mentor, speaker, and writer who specializes in helping people in and out of the public eye move through self-censorship, and other forms of self-sabotage.
Her work takes a close look at the complexity, mess, and glory that is the human experience, and she makes a strong case for why we need to accept discomfort as an essential part of the growth process.

In this episode, we chat about:
- how her sobriety journey awakened her to a passion for researching and understanding self-sabotage, and ultimately led her to become a mentor and coach who specializes in freeing people from it,
- what it looked like for her to start taking on clients in the very beginning and how her company steadily grew into what she does full time
- why 2020 was the year she both solidified her message and strengthened her voice - all of which helped her business explode with growth
- how she became so anchored in herself and her truth and why it has given her a deep confidence to speak about big political and social topics
- her biggest recommendations for how to avoid self-censorship and self-sabotage in your own business - and how doing so ultimately empowers you to make your unique mark
- the structure and spaciousness she has created in her life to avoid burnout and allow play, relationships, and health be the top priority
